Reverse

A portrait of P.K. Klodt, lower – the dates in two lines «1805» «1867», to the left on a plinth – a naked athlete controlling a reared horse by means of the bridle. The inscription at the top along the rim – «П.К. КЛОДТ» (P.K. KLODT)

Comment

Date of issue: 01 JUN 2005

Peter Karlovich Klodt (1805 – 1867) – animal sculptor and casting craftsman who created monumental sculptures «Taming a horse», obelisks to I. A. Krylov, Prince Vladimir, horse statue of Emperor Nikollai I, works of small plastic and numerous models for Kaslin castings.
